Sad news in the NHL world, Guy Lafleur passed away due to lung cancer.

This is just days after Mike Bossy passing away, also of lung cancer.

I was fortunate to see both of them play at the Met. Together they combined for 1,133 NHL Regular season goals. Lafleur was on the Canadian dynasty that hoisted the Cup 4 straight times 1976-79, which was then equaled by the Isles with Bossy from 1980-84.
